**Runbook: Account Recovery — Lexiphon string extraction**

Hey release folks: if the recovery-flow copy looks stale, rerun the extraction script before cutting the build. It walks the Lexiphon repo, pulls every translation string tagged `recovery.*`, and drops them into the bundle Marguerite's team signs off on. If the script locks you out of the vault mid-run, don't panic — that's the throttle kicking in. To re-authenticate the extraction job, use the passphrase below.

strongbox words: druvan-lamys-eliius-jorax-istox-soreth-ulays-gilix-ralix-oliiel-norwyn-casvan-praius

**Calendar sync conflict: duplicate events after plugin writes**

If your plugin writes events to Tandemly while the native Skyrest sync is active, both sides may claim authorship and produce duplicates. Always set the origin header on create calls so our dedupe layer can reconcile entries, and never mutate events you did not create. To verify your plugin's writes are tagged correctly, query the reconciliation log endpoint with the sandbox token below.

login token, yajeg-fawif: eyJhbGciOiJIUzI1NiIsInR5cCI6IkpXVCJ9.eyJzdWIiOiIEdPQYnZXaZIn0.HSRTnYZBx0Qc

Hollyvane sends nightly flat files to our partner SFTP drop. Files land between 02:00 and 03:30 local; the Merrowfeed ingester polls every 15 minutes and moves processed files to the archive folder. If a file is missing by 04:00, check the drop directory for partial uploads before escalating — partials have a .tmp suffix. Key rotation and credential procedures for the drop are covered on the internal runbook page.

runbook for kagaf-yahap: https://confluence.lumicsys.internal/display/projects/display/92f41703